How to Beat the Clues: A Methodology Rooted in Insight
Beating the NYT Crossword isn’t about guessing—it’s about decoding. Start by treating each clue as a signal, not a directive. First, identify semantic clusters: Is the clue geographic, historical, technological, or cultural? Second, map terminology across domains.
